Hemoglobin contains heme groups with the porphyrin ring bound to an iron(II) ion.
A hemoglobin’s oxygen dissociation curve is shown.
Explain the shape of the curve.
[2]
Markscheme
sigmoid/S-shaped
OR
as oxygen binds to one active site, shape of other active sites change [✔]
affinity of other sites for oxygen increases/ability to bind oxygen is increased by initial binding of oxygen
OR
cooperative binding [✔]
Note: Accept description of sigmoid/S-shaped curve if not stated for M1.
Examiners report
Many candidates managed one mark by describing the graph and stating that the affinity of other sites for oxygen increases/cooperative bonding. Several candidates missed that it was a sigmoid/S-shaped curve.
